foreach

foreach ist ein Schleifenkonstrukt, das ein bestimmtes Codeelement für jedes Element in einer Liste / Sammlung / einem Array ausführt. Im Gegensatz zu einer for-Schleife erfordert die foreach-Schleife nicht, dass der Coder eine Zählervariable beibehält, um Off-by-One-Fehler (Fencepost) zu vermeiden. Es wird empfohlen, wenn eine einfache Iteration über das gesamte Array / Liste / Sammlung erforderlich ist .
2
Antworten

Warum kopiert foreach das Array, wenn wir es nicht in der Schleife geändert haben? [Duplikat]

In einem Blogbeitrag "PHP Internals: Wann ist foreach kopieren ", erklärte NikiC in einem Code wie diesem: Snippet 1 %Vor% foreach kopiert das Array nicht, da das einzige, was foreach an $array ändert, der interne Array-Zeig...
11.08.2013, 14:51
6
Antworten

XTend For-Loop-Unterstützung und Hinzufügen von Bereichsunterstützung

Ich kann anscheinend keine großartige Möglichkeit finden, das Folgende in Xtend auszudrücken, ohne auf eine while-Schleife zurückzugreifen: %Vor% Also, ich denke meine Frage besteht aus zwei Teilen: Gibt es einen besseren Weg, um das obe...
26.08.2012, 01:28
9
Antworten

php foreach: Setze jedes Schleifenergebnis in eine Variable

Ich denke, das ist wahrscheinlich sehr einfach, aber ich kann mich rumärgern! Wie kann ich jedes Schleifenergebnis nur in eine Variable setzen? zum Beispiel, %Vor% Vielen Dank, Lau     
20.08.2010, 17:48
9
Antworten

Gibt es eine Ruby-Version von for-loop, die der von Java / C ++ ähnelt?

Gibt es eine Ruby-Version von for-loop, die der in Java / C (++) ähnelt? In Java: %Vor% Der Grund ist, weil ich verschiedene Operationen basierend auf dem Index der Iteration durchführen muss. Sieht so aus, als hätte Ruby nur eine for-eac...
09.12.2009, 05:32
6
Antworten

Python seltsames Verhalten in for-Schleife oder Listen

Ich entwickle gerade ein Programm in Python und habe gerade bemerkt, dass etwas mit der foreach-Schleife in der Sprache oder vielleicht der Listenstruktur nicht stimmt. Ich werde nur ein generisches Beispiel meines Problems zur Vereinfachung geb...
12.04.2009, 20:30
6
Antworten

foreach Stichwort in Java?

Ich kenne die Bedeutung von foreach in der Programmierung und wann es zu verwenden ist. Gibt es ein foreach Schlüsselwort in Java? Ich habe versucht, eine Liste von Keywords zu finden, aber es gibt nur for und nicht foreach .     
28.02.2012, 07:57
3
Antworten

Android Studio Für jedes Makro

Bei der Sonnenfinsternis, wenn ich for schreibe, erhalte ich eine Makrooption für Autosuggestion, um eine foreach mit jeder Liste, die ich habe, zu implementieren. Haben Sie eine Möglichkeit, es im Android Studio zu tun? denn wenn ich for...
25.02.2014, 19:58
3
Antworten

Kann man in einer für java erweiterten for-Schleife davon ausgehen, dass der zu schleifende Ausdruck nur einmal ausgewertet wird?

In Java eine for-each-Schleife. Wenn ich eine Methode habe, die ein Array namens genArray() erzeugt. Wird das Array im folgenden Code jedes Mal erneut generiert, indem genArray() aufgerufen wird? Oder wird Java einmal die Methode aufru...
24.10.2009, 15:02
1
Antwort

Ruby on rails foreach mit Bootstrap3-Zeilenklasse

Ich möchte foreach Daten durchschleifen und diese Daten Usings Bootstraps Grid-System mit 3 Spalten pro Zeile anzeigen, aber ich brauche mehrere Zeilen für die Menge der Daten wie folgt: %Vor% Kann jemand raten, wie man dies erreicht, indem...
17.02.2014, 20:29
2
Antworten

Liste (T) .ForEach ist nicht mit Xamarin definiert

Ich habe Code von einem Freund von mir und es funktioniert gut in einem Windows. Formulare Anwendung. Wenn ich versuche, den gleichen Code in einem Xamarin.Forms-Projekt zu verwenden, heißt es: System.Collections.Generic.List & gt; ' hat kein...
22.10.2014, 08:36